About Exodus Project

Exodus Project provides support and services to individuals returning to the community after incarceration, including housing navigation, employment support, counseling, case management, and behavioral health connections.

Our team works to ensure individuals leaving incarceration have access to support, resources, and stabilization during critical moments of transition.

Applicants with lived experience of incarceration or reentry are strongly encouraged to apply.

Position Summary

The Post-Release Care Coordinator provides after-hours and weekend support for individuals recently released from jail or prison. This role focuses on intake, crisis response, service navigation, and connecting individuals with resources until daytime services resume.

This position requires someone who can remain calm under pressure, communicate clearly, and support individuals during moments of instability.

Key Responsibilities

  • Respond to after-hours and weekend client needs
  • Provide intake and onboarding support for individuals recently released from incarceration
  • Offer crisis response and de-escalation support
  • Assist individuals with short-term stabilization and service navigation
  • Transport clients when appropriate, including jail pick-ups when authorized
  • Connect clients with housing, services, and community resources
  • Document services and client interactions in required systems
  • Communicate with daytime staff to ensure continuity of care
  • Maintain professional boundaries while practicing trauma-informed care
